ESR03EZPJ164 Equivalent & Substitute Parts

Part Overview

The ESR03EZPJ164 is a 160 kOhms ±5% 0.25W thick film chip resistor in 0603 (1608 Metric) package manufactured by Rohm Semiconductor. This component is designed for automotive applications and carries AEC-Q200 qualification with pulse withstanding capability. The part is currently active in production with 704 units in stock. Substitute Part Grouping Explanation

Substitution of the ESR03EZPJ164 is permissible with the ERJ-PA3J164V based on the following criteria:

Matching Parameters (Substitution Basis):

  • Resistance value: 160 kOhms
  • Tolerance: ±5%
  • Package / Case: 0603 (1608 Metric)
  • Composition: Thick Film
  • Temperature Coefficient: ±200ppm/°C
  • Operating Temperature Range: -55°C ~ 155°C
  • Automotive Rating: AEC-Q200
  • Pulse Withstanding capability
  • RoHS3 Compliance
  • Moisture Sensitivity Level: 1 (Unlimited)

Allowable Variation:

  • Power Rating: The substitute part (ERJ-PA3J164V) is rated at 0.333W (1/3W), which exceeds the original 0.25W (1/4W) specification. Higher power ratings are acceptable substitutes as they provide equal or greater thermal dissipation capability within the same physical package.

Engineering Selection Recommendations

The ERJ-PA3J164V from Panasonic Electronic Components is a direct substitute for the ESR03EZPJ164 from Rohm Semiconductor. Both components maintain active product status and carry identical AEC-Q200 automotive qualification. The substitute part provides a higher power rating (0.333W versus 0.25W) within the same 0603 package footprint, which presents no compatibility issues for circuit design. Both parts are ROHS3 compliant and carry unlimited moisture sensitivity rating (MSL 1). Selection between these parts should be based on availability, lead time, and supply chain requirements, as electrical and mechanical performance are equivalent.
